Is it possible to give up eating, and live on supplements alone?

It is possible to do that, as some people are forced to at times (those that can't chew/swallow, people on IVs, people in comas, etc). but it's not a healthy way to live.

First of all, it's in the name of them. "supplements" means that they are something to supplement your diet (to be in addition to), so they are not intended to replace meals. However, if you picked out enough of all the required nutrients (vitamins, minerals, enzymes, probiotics, etc), you still would be missing a lot of protein, carbohydrates, fiber, and fats, all of which you need a minimum of to maintain basic health.

However, if you really got down to it and took a few dozen pills 2-3 times a day, plus a protein powder, plus a fiber powder, plus some natural fats (healthy oils, for example... you need some cholesterol in your diet), plus some source of carbohydrates, THEN you might be able to have those replace your food.
If you were able to find all that, most people would find eating easier and more enjoyable. plus you are still lacking some things that food give you (like substance, for example, so you'll feel hungry most of the time).

It's not healthy enough that you could do it for very long.
